The presence of a competitive inhibitor for the enzyme gl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ase would most substantially decrease the amount of 6-phosphogluconolactone produced in your fructose-6-phosphate solution.
Gl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ase is the enzyme responsible for converting glucose-6-phosphate (which can be derived from fructose-6-phosphate) to 6-phosphogluconolactone. A competitive inhibitor competes with the substrate (glucose-6-phosphate) for binding to the enzyme's active site, thus reducing the enzyme's ability to convert the substrate into the product (6-phosphogluconolactone).
To ensure the maximum production of 6-phosphogluconolactone in your fructose-6-phosphate solution, it is crucial to avoid the presence of competitive inhibitors for gl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ase.

It is accurate to say that because liquids and solids are nearly incompressible, pressure has minimal impact on their solubility.
Pressure has very little or no impact on how easily particles dissolve in liquid. This is due to the fact that solids and liquids are largely unaffected by changes in pressure due to their incompressibility. The solubility, which depends on gas pressure, is a measurement of the concentration of dissolved gas particles in the liquid. A gas's solubility increases with higher pressure while falling with lower pressure because of an increase in collision frequency. · The solubility of liquids and solids is mostly unaffected by external pressure. The concentration of dissolved gas molecules in the solution at equilibrium is higher at higher pressures because the concentration of molecules in the gas phase rises with increasing pressure.

the fermentable carbohydrates in legumes may cause flatulence (intestinal gas). one way to reduce the gassiness associated with eating legumes is to
One way to reduce the gassiness which is associated with eating legumes is to soak them in water overnight before cooking.
Soaking helps to remove some of the indigestible sugars and oligosaccharides present in legumes, which are the primary cause of flatulence. It is also important to change the soaking water at least once to remove any of the water-soluble compounds that are responsible for causing gas.
Additionally, adding herbs and spices like cumin, fennel, ginger, and asafoetida to the cooking process may also help to reduce flatulence. Finally, slowly increasing the amount of legumes in the diet over time can also help to reduce gas, as the body gradually adjusts to the increased fiber and oligosaccharide intake.

how can you avoid the formation of the side product in this experiment? group of answer choicesby drying the aqueous layer.by using pure sodium iodide.by using pure silver nitrate.by keeping the reaction at a low temperature and avoiding overheating the product during distillation.by venting the gases out of the separatory funnel.
This is because side reactions and unwanted byproducts are often favored at higher temperatures.
To avoid the formation of a side product in this experiment, the best approach would be to keep the reaction at a low temperature and avoid overheating the product during distillation. This is because side reactions and unwanted byproducts are often favored at higher temperatures. By maintaining a low temperature, the reaction can be controlled to favor the desired product and minimize the formation of side products.
Drying the aqueous layer, using pure sodium iodide, using pure silver nitrate, and venting the gases out of the separatory funnel are not specifically related to preventing the formation of side products in this context. They may be relevant for other aspects of the experiment, but they would not directly address the formation of side products.
